Impact of revitalization of existing and building of new hydropower plants on unconstrained penetration of RES: regional case of SE European countries
The global problem in the form of climate change is increasingly evident. The consensus of the world's scientific and expert community is that today's human action, primarily regarding greenhouse gas emissions, is one of the key reasons for accelerating the negative effects, primarily the rise in average temperature on Earth. One of the solutions to reduce CO2 emissions from the power generation sector, which is one of the most significant greenhouse gas emitters, is the intensified penetration of renewable energy sources. This paper will examine the impact of increasing capacities in reservoir and pumped storage hydropower plants, as well as the revitalization of existing hydropower plants on the possibility of unconstrained penetration of renewable energy sources, primarily wind, based on the developed regional model. Namely, due to its intermittent nature wind energy requires additional flexibility in the system, and hydro power plants are one of the best providers of such services currently, especially in the region of SE Europe. On the other hand, hydropower plants usually have high investment costs.
